Born Elizabeth Woolridge Grant in New York City in 1985. Adopted the stage name Lana Del Rey when she launched her music career.

Her breakout song "Video Games" became an viral hit in 2011, known for its cinematic sound and Del Rey's haunting vocals.

 Her major label debut "Born to Die" (2012) peaked at #2 on the Billboard 200, established her signature dream pop orchestral style.

Often sings about tragic romance, glamour, wealth and lust with a nostalgic style inspired by old Hollywood.

Has won several awards including 2 Brit Awards, a Satellite Award and a European Border Breakers Award.

Has modeled for brands like H&M and starred in short films like Tropico to accompany her music.

Has sold over 19 million albums worldwide and is considered a major force in indie pop music today.
